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| De Vivo's Disk-winged Bat | Rhododendron-spruce needle rust |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Fungi (Fungi)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Pucciniomycetes (Pucciniomycetes)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Pucciniales (Pucciniales) |
| Family | Thyropteridae | Coleosporiaceae |
| Genus | Thyroptera | Chrysomyxa |
| Species | Thyroptera devivoi | Chrysomyxa rhododendri |
